Cleaning the Interior: Shelves and Drawers
When cleaning the interior of your Thermador refrigerator, start by emptying all the shelves and drawers. Use a mild cleaning solution and a soft cloth to wipe down the surfaces, removing any spills or stains. Pay close attention to the areas around the door gaskets, as they can accumulate dirt and debris. Here are some key steps to follow when cleaning the interior of your Thermador refrigerator:
- Remove all food items and place them in a cooler to keep them fresh.
- Mix a solution of warm water and mild dish soap in a bucket.
- Dip a soft cloth or sponge into the soapy water and wring it out thoroughly.
- Wipe down each shelf and drawer, making sure to remove any food residue or spills.
- Rinse the cloth or sponge frequently to avoid spreading dirt or grime.
- Dry the shelves and drawers with a clean, lint-free cloth before placing them back in the refrigerator.
How to Clean the Condenser Coils
Cleaning the condenser coils is an important part of maintaining the cooling efficiency of your Thermador refrigerator. Over time, these coils can accumulate dust and debris, leading to reduced performance and increased energy consumption. Follow these steps to clean the condenser coils of your Thermador refrigerator:
- Unplug the refrigerator from the power source to ensure safety.
- Locate the condenser coils, which are usually located at the back or underneath the refrigerator.
- Use a vacuum cleaner with a brush attachment to remove any loose dust and debris.
- Gently brush the coils to dislodge any stubborn dirt or pet hair.
- If necessary, use a coil cleaning brush or a soft bristle brush to reach tight spaces.
- Once the coils are clean, plug the refrigerator back in and ensure it is running smoothly.

Setting the Right Temperature for Spring
Setting the proper temperature for your Thermador refrigerator is crucial for maintaining food freshness and prolonging the lifespan of your appliance. During the spring season, when ambient temperatures are milder, adjust the temperature settings accordingly. A temperature range between 35°F and 38°F (1.7°C and 3.3°C) is generally recommended for the refrigerator compartment, while the freezer compartment should be set between 0°F and -5°F (-17.8°C and -20.6°C). Regularly check and adjust the temperature settings based on the specific needs of your food items and the prevailing environmental conditions.
Checking and Replacing the Water Filter
The water filter in your Thermador refrigerator plays a crucial role in providing clean and fresh-tasting water and ice. Over time, the filter can become clogged with contaminants, reducing its effectiveness. As part of your spring maintenance routine, check the water filter and replace it if necessary. Most Thermador refrigerators have a filter indicator that alerts you when it’s time to replace the filter. Refer to your owner’s manual for instructions on locating and replacing the water filter, or consult an authorized servicer for assistance. Regularly replacing the water filter ensures that your refrigerator delivers the best quality water for drinking and ice-making.

Solving the Ice Maker Malfunction
One common issue with refrigerators is an ice maker malfunction. If your Thermador refrigerator’s ice maker is not working properly, you can try the following DIY troubleshooting steps before seeking professional help:
- Check the water supply to ensure it is connected and turned on.
- Inspect the water line for any kinks or blockages.
- Verify that the ice maker is switched on and the bin is properly installed.
- Clean the ice maker and remove any ice buildup or debris.
- Reset the ice maker by turning it off, waiting for a few minutes, and turning it back on.
If these troubleshooting steps do not resolve the issue, it is recommended to contact a Thermador appliance repair expert for further assistance.

Maintaining Energy Efficiency
Reducing power consumption in your Thermador refrigerator not only helps the environment but also saves on energy costs. Here are some tips to help you minimize power consumption:
- Ensure that the refrigerator door seals are intact and free from cracks or gaps. Damaged seals can lead to cold air leaks and increased energy usage.
- Avoid placing hot or warm food directly into the refrigerator. Allow it to cool down to room temperature before storing it.
- Keep the refrigerator well-ventilated by maintaining sufficient clearance around the appliance.
- Clean the condenser coils regularly to optimize cooling efficiency.
- Check the refrigerator’s temperature settings and adjust them according to the manufacturer’s recommendations.
By following these energy-saving tips, you can reduce power consumption and promote energy efficiency in your Thermador refrigerator.
